I haven't been able to validate this 100%, but what I believe happened is that when Jaguar went from the Bosch to the Harmon system, the main guts of the unit went from behind the screen to the back wall between the seats. The formerly empty space behind the trim was now filled with the harmon unit and they had to ditch the extra storage space.
The graphics on the screen also look different, but I don't have pictures of that.

The later systems actually sit quite low in between the seats where the original cd player used to be. It doesn’t take up any additional space above the level of the central arm rest
